POUND BY TODD ENGLISH: MEGA FASHION HALL
Since opening his Food Hall at SM AURA in 2014, the Todd English brand has continued to spread around Metro Manila. Given that the Burgers of Todd English Food Hall was the breakout items on their menu, it made sense that they would spin off "Pound By Todd English", which specializes in Burgers done by the celebrity chef himself.
Pound first opened at Bonifacio High Street, and was a major hit. Since then, they've opened two more branches, One in SM Mega Fashion Hall, and another in Robinson's Place Manila. RAMEN GET YOUR LOVE: IPPUDO RAMEN, NOW IN MANILA!
Yet another global titan of the Ramen world has opened their doors in the Philippines.. And this is a big one! Since opening its first restaurant in Japan in 1985, Ippudo Ramen has been known for changing the direction of Ramen as we know it.
Ippudo has exploded with 80 restaurants in Japan alone, and international branches reaching across Asia, and as far as Sydney to New York.
After becoming a must visit landmark for Pinoy travelers that visit Singapore and Hong Kong, Ippudo finally opens their very first branch in the country.. Right in the center of the metro.. SM Mega Fashion Hall!
